AI industrial quality inspection, as an application based on AI visual algorithms and related hardware solutions, is gradually becoming an important development direction in the field of industrial quality inspection. It enables fine-grained quality inspection of industrial product surfaces, automatically identifying and classifying product defects, thereby improving production efficiency and product quality.
The core technology of AI industrial quality inspection is AI visual algorithms, which can perform detailed analysis and processing of product surfaces through deep learning and image processing techniques. Combined with related hardware solutions such as high-resolution cameras and image capture cards, AI industrial quality inspection systems can achieve fast and accurate detection of surface defects on products.
Typical application scenarios include defect detection for 3C components, automotive parts, and steel surface defects. In these scenarios, AI industrial quality inspection significantly enhances detection efficiency and accuracy, reduces manual inspection costs, and provides enterprises with more comprehensive and reliable quality control services.

According to statistics, in 2021, China's AI industrial quality inspection was primarily applied in four industries: communication and electronic manufacturing, automotive and parts, consumer goods, and raw materials. These four industries collectively accounted for 91.5% of the market space, contributing to the main large-scale application scenarios of AI quality inspection. However, it is worth noting that the equipment manufacturing industry holds a relatively small share in the AI industrial quality inspection market, at only 5.70%.

Current Development of AI Industrial Quality Inspection Market
In recent years, China's AI industrial quality inspection industry has undergone rapid development from pilot applications to large-scale replication and promotion, with the industry size continuously expanding. In 2021, the market size of AI industrial quality inspection in China reached $352 million, a year-on-year increase of 48.52%. This growth indicates that AI industrial quality inspection is becoming increasingly widespread in China and holds significant market potential. In the composition of the market size, software and services occupy a significant proportion, reaching 59.9%. This indicates that in the field of AI industrial quality inspection, the importance of software and services is becoming increasingly prominent, serving as a key driver for industry development. In contrast, the proportion of hardware is slightly lower at 40.1%. Although hardware remains crucial in AI industrial quality inspection, the growth rate of software and services is faster, and they are expected to continue capturing a larger market share in the future.
Additionally, in 2022, the market size of China's industrial AI quality inspection solutions (excluding hardware) reached $270 million, representing a year-on-year growth of 27.4%. Analysis of the Competitive Landscape in the AI Industrial Quality Inspection Industry
The competitive landscape of China's AI industrial quality inspection industry is becoming increasingly intense, but the current market concentration remains relatively low, with the CR5 (top five companies) not yet exceeding 50%.
In 2022, Baidu Intelligent Cloud, Innovation奇智, and Tencent Cloud ranked as the top three players in the industry, with market shares of 10.60%, 10.40%, and 10.20%, respectively, showing minimal gaps between them.
Key enterprises in China's AI industrial quality inspection industry include Baidu Intelligent Cloud, Innovation奇智, and Tencent Cloud. These companies hold significant advantages in branding, technology, and distribution channels, resulting in higher market shares.
